As busy lifestyles push people to seek quicker, healthier meal options, the classic chicken tortilla wrap is making a strong comeback in home kitchens across the country.
Food bloggers, chefs, and nutritionists alike are praising the dish for its versatility, convenience, and flavor.
Often described as a “complete meal in a wrap,” the chicken tortilla wrap typically includes grilled or shredded chicken, crisp vegetables, cheese, and sauces, all wrapped in a soft flour tortilla.
The dish has gained popularity on social media platforms like TikTok and Instagram, where short cooking videos showcase countless variations, from spicy peri-peri wraps to low-carb lettuce alternatives.
Ingredients:
2 chicken breasts (boneless and skinless)
1 tsp olive oil/ Vegetable oil
1/2 tsp salt
1/2 tsp black pepper
1/2 tsp paprika (optional)
1 garlic clove (minced) or 1/4 tsp garlic powder
4 large flour tortillas
1 cup lettuce (shredded)
1 tomato (diced)
1/2 onion (sliced, optional)
1/2 cup cucumber (sliced or chopped)
1/2 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or mozzarella)
1/4 cup mayonnaise or sour cream
2 tbsp ketchup, mustard, or hot sauce (optional)
Instructions:
Step 1
Cook the chicken:
Cut chicken into strips or cubes.
Step 2
Heat oil in a pan over medium heat. Then add chicken, salt, pepper, paprika, and garlic.
Cook for 8–10 minutes until golden brown and fully cooked.
Step 3
Warm the tortillas:
Heat each tortilla in a dry pan or microwave for 10–15 seconds until soft.
Step 4
Assemble the wraps:
Lay a tortilla flat then spread mayonnaise or your chosen sauce in the center. Layer with lettuce, tomato, onion, cucumber, and cheese.
Step 5
Add the cooked chicken on top and wrap it up.
Fold the sides in, then roll the bottom up tightly to form a wrap.
Optional: Toast the wrap:
Lightly toast the wrap in a pan for 1–2 minutes per side for a crisp finish.
serve and enjoy with a side of fries and a cold mango or passionfruit juice.
